Description of the problem | 2003 pontiac aztek has been building from abs and brake lights and chimes to fuel gage losses all intermittent. Vehicle locks up and won't start or has started starting on its own in the garage. It is reminding me of being a kid in the 60s and playing pinball with all the lights and "specials" lighting up! Reading from online stuff i am in a group of many owners having problems that are the same. One common theme is the body control module! Is gm hiding their heads in the sand over this problem. I am going to be replacing my module as i don't want my car gasing us to death at night in my garage. Lucky my door to the garage was open today! I am totally disappointed that gm has not and the government has not made them set up and take care of these problems. No fire yet no damage yet no crash yet! And they are lucky if this hasn't hurt someone yet. *kb |
